]> git.saurik.com Git - wxWidgets.git/blob - src/gtk/descrip.mms
Link against import libraries of DLLs when building DLLs.
[wxWidgets.git] / src / gtk / descrip.mms
1 #*****************************************************************************
2 # *
3 # Make file for VMS *
4 # Author : J.Jansen (joukj@hrem.stm.tudelft.nl) *
5 # Date : 2 March 2000 *
6 # *
7 #*****************************************************************************
8 .first
9 define wx [--.include.wx]
10
11 .ifdef __WXUNIVERSAL__
12 CXX_DEFINE = /define=(__WXGTK__=1,__WXUNIVERSAL__==1)/float=ieee\
13 /name=(as_is,short)/ieee=denorm/assume=(nostdnew,noglobal_array_new)
14 CC_DEFINE = /define=(__WXGTK__=1,__WXUNIVERSAL__==1)/float=ieee\
15 /name=(as_is,short)/ieee=denorm
16 .else
17 CXX_DEFINE = /define=(__WXGTK__=1)/float=ieee/name=(as_is,short)/iee=denorm\
18 /assume=(nostdnew,noglobal_array_new)
19 CC_DEFINE = /define=(__WXGTK__=1)/float=ieee/name=(as_is,short)/iee=denorm
20 .endif
21
22 .suffixes : .cpp
23
24 .cpp.obj :
25 cxx $(CXXFLAGS)$(CXX_DEFINE) $(MMS$TARGET_NAME).cpp
26 .c.obj :
27 cc $(CFLAGS)$(CC_DEFINE) $(MMS$TARGET_NAME).c
28
29 OBJECTS = \
30 app.obj,\
31 bitmap.obj,\
32 brush.obj,\
33 clipbrd.obj,\
34 colour.obj,\
35 cursor.obj,\
36 data.obj,\
37 dataobj.obj,\
38 dc.obj,\
39 dcclient.obj,\
40 dcmemory.obj,\
41 dcscreen.obj,\
42 dnd.obj,\
43 evtloop.obj,\
44 font.obj,\
45 gdiobj.obj,\
46 glcanvas.obj,\
47 gsockgtk.obj,\
48 icon.obj,\
49 main.obj,\
50 minifram.obj,\
51 pen.obj,\
52 popupwin.obj,\
53 renderer.obj,\
54 region.obj,\
55 settings.obj,\
56 timer.obj,\
57 tooltip.obj,\
58 toplevel.obj,\
59 utilsgtk.obj,\
60 utilsres.obj,\
61 win_gtk.obj,\
62 window.obj
63
64 OBJECTS0= \
65 bmpbuttn.obj,\
66 button.obj,\
67 checkbox.obj,\
68 checklst.obj,\
69 choice.obj,\
70 combobox.obj,\
71 control.obj,\
72 dialog.obj,\
73 fontdlg.obj,\
74 frame.obj,\
75 gauge.obj,\
76 listbox.obj,\
77 mdi.obj,\
78 menu.obj,\
79 notebook.obj,\
80 radiobox.obj,\
81 radiobut.obj,\
82 scrolbar.obj,\
83 scrolwin.obj,\
84 slider.obj,\
85 spinbutt.obj,\
86 spinctrl.obj,\
87 statbmp.obj,\
88 statbox.obj,\
89 statline.obj,\
90 stattext.obj,\
91 tbargtk.obj,\
92 textctrl.obj,\
93 tglbtn.obj,\
94 msgdlg.obj
95
96 SOURCES =\
97 app.cpp,\
98 bitmap.cpp,\
99 bmpbuttn.cpp,\
100 brush.cpp,\
101 button.cpp,\
102 checkbox.cpp,\
103 checklst.cpp,\
104 choice.cpp,\
105 clipbrd.cpp,\
106 colour.cpp,\
107 combobox.cpp,\
108 control.cpp,\
109 cursor.cpp,\
110 data.cpp,\
111 dataobj.cpp,\
112 dc.cpp,\
113 dcclient.cpp,\
114 dcmemory.cpp,\
115 dcscreen.cpp,\
116 dialog.cpp,\
117 dnd.cpp,\
118 evtloop.cpp,\
119 font.cpp,\
120 fontdlg.cpp,\
121 frame.cpp,\
122 gauge.cpp,\
123 gdiobj.cpp,\
124 glcanvas.cpp,\
125 gsockgtk.c,\
126 icon.cpp,\
127 listbox.cpp,\
128 main.cpp,\
129 mdi.cpp,\
130 menu.cpp,\
131 minifram.cpp,\
132 msgdlg.cpp,\
133 notebook.cpp,\
134 pen.cpp,\
135 popupwin.cpp,\
136 radiobox.cpp,\
137 radiobut.cpp,\
138 renderer.cpp,\
139 region.cpp,\
140 scrolbar.cpp,\
141 scrolwin.cpp,\
142 settings.cpp,\
143 slider.cpp,\
144 spinbutt.cpp,\
145 spinctrl.cpp,\
146 statbmp.cpp,\
147 statbox.cpp,\
148 statline.cpp,\
149 stattext.cpp,\
150 tbargtk.cpp,\
151 textctrl.cpp,\
152 tglbtn.cpp,\
153 timer.cpp,\
154 tooltip.cpp,\
155 toplevel.cpp,\
156 utilsgtk.cpp,\
157 utilsres.cpp,\
158 win_gtk.c,\
159 window.cpp
160
161 all : $(SOURCES)
162 $(MMS)$(MMSQUALIFIERS) $(OBJECTS)
163 .ifdef __WXUNIVERSAL__
164 library [--.lib]libwx_gtk_univ.olb $(OBJECTS)
165 .else
166 library [--.lib]libwx_gtk.olb $(OBJECTS)
167 $(MMS)$(MMSQUALIFIERS) $(OBJECTS0)
168 library [--.lib]libwx_gtk.olb $(OBJECTS0)
169 .endif
170
171 app.obj : app.cpp
172 bitmap.obj : bitmap.cpp
173 bmpbuttn.obj : bmpbuttn.cpp
174 brush.obj : brush.cpp
175 button.obj : button.cpp
176 checkbox.obj : checkbox.cpp
177 checklst.obj : checklst.cpp
178 choice.obj : choice.cpp
179 clipbrd.obj :clipbrd.cpp
180 colour.obj : colour.cpp
181 combobox.obj : combobox.cpp
182 control.obj : control.cpp
183 cursor.obj : cursor.cpp
184 data.obj : data.cpp
185 dataobj.obj : dataobj.cpp
186 dc.obj : dc.cpp
187 dcclient.obj : dcclient.cpp
188 dcmemory.obj : dcmemory.cpp
189 dcscreen.obj : dcscreen.cpp
190 dialog.obj : dialog.cpp
191 dnd.obj : dnd.cpp
192 evtloop.obj : evtloop.cpp
193 font.obj : font.cpp
194 fontdlg.obj : fontdlg.cpp
195 frame.obj : frame.cpp
196 gauge.obj : gauge.cpp
197 gdiobj.obj : gdiobj.cpp
198 glcanvas.obj : glcanvas.cpp
199 gsockgtk.obj : gsockgtk.c
200 icon.obj : icon.cpp
201 listbox.obj : listbox.cpp
202 main.obj : main.cpp
203 msgdlg.obj : msgdlg.cpp
204 mdi.obj : mdi.cpp
205 menu.obj : menu.cpp
206 minifram.obj : minifram.cpp
207 notebook.obj : notebook.cpp
208 pen.obj : pen.cpp
209 popupwin.obj : popupwin.cpp
210 radiobox.obj : radiobox.cpp
211 radiobut.obj : radiobut.cpp
212 renderer.obj : renderer.cpp
213 region.obj : region.cpp
214 scrolbar.obj : scrolbar.cpp
215 scrolwin.obj : scrolwin.cpp
216 settings.obj : settings.cpp
217 slider.obj : slider.cpp
218 spinbutt.obj : spinbutt.cpp
219 spinctrl.obj : spinctrl.cpp
220 statbmp.obj : statbmp.cpp
221 statbox.obj : statbox.cpp
222 statline.obj : statline.cpp
223 stattext.obj : stattext.cpp
224 tbargtk.obj : tbargtk.cpp
225 textctrl.obj : textctrl.cpp
226 tglbtn.obj : tglbtn.cpp
227 timer.obj : timer.cpp
228 tooltip.obj : tooltip.cpp
229 toplevel.obj : toplevel.cpp
230 utilsgtk.obj : utilsgtk.cpp
231 utilsres.obj : utilsres.cpp
232 win_gtk.obj : win_gtk.c
233 window.obj : window.cpp